Authorities say a pilot has died when his ultralight crashed in a field northwest of Houston.

The Harris County Sheriff's Office says the accident happened late Saturday morning near Tomball.

The Federal Aviation Administration says an unregistered ultralight crashed after apparently hitting some trees.

Texas Department of Public Safety Sgt. William Kennard says the pilot died at the scene. His name wasn't immediately released.

Kennard says some construction workers along a highway noticed the aircraft appeared to have problems and saw the ultralight go down.

Kennard says the ultralight took off from a nearby unspecified airport. The sergeant had no additional details on the pilot or which airport he was using.
